Class ConversionSourcesServiceGrpc.ConversionSourcesServiceBlockingStub (0.4.0)

public static final class ConversionSourcesServiceGrpc.ConversionSourcesServiceBlockingStub extends AbstractBlockingStub<ConversionSourcesServiceGrpc.ConversionSourcesServiceBlockingStub>

A stub to allow clients to do synchronous rpc calls to service ConversionSourcesService.

Service for managing conversion sources for a merchant account.

Inheritance

java.lang.Object > io.grpc.stub.AbstractStub > io.grpc.stub.AbstractBlockingStub > ConversionSourcesServiceGrpc.ConversionSourcesServiceBlockingStub

Methods

build(Channel channel, CallOptions callOptions)

protected ConversionSourcesServiceGrpc.ConversionSourcesServiceBlockingStub build(Channel channel, CallOptions callOptions)
Parameters
Name Description
channel io.grpc.Channel
callOptions io.grpc.CallOptions
Returns
Type Description
ConversionSourcesServiceGrpc.ConversionSourcesServiceBlockingStub
Overrides
io.grpc.stub.AbstractStub.build(io.grpc.Channel,io.grpc.CallOptions)

createConversionSource(CreateConversionSourceRequest request)

public ConversionSource createConversionSource(CreateConversionSourceRequest request)

Creates a new conversion source.

Parameter
Name Description
request CreateConversionSourceRequest
Returns
Type Description
ConversionSource

deleteConversionSource(DeleteConversionSourceRequest request)

public Empty deleteConversionSource(DeleteConversionSourceRequest request)

Archives an existing conversion source. If the conversion source is a Merchant Center Destination, it will be recoverable for 30 days. If the conversion source is a Google Analytics Link, it will be deleted immediately and can be restored by creating a new one.

Parameter
Name Description
request DeleteConversionSourceRequest
Returns
Type Description
Empty

getConversionSource(GetConversionSourceRequest request)

public ConversionSource getConversionSource(GetConversionSourceRequest request)

Fetches a conversion source.

Parameter
Name Description
request GetConversionSourceRequest
Returns
Type Description
ConversionSource

listConversionSources(ListConversionSourcesRequest request)

public ListConversionSourcesResponse listConversionSources(ListConversionSourcesRequest request)

Retrieves the list of conversion sources the caller has access to.

Parameter
Name Description
request ListConversionSourcesRequest
Returns
Type Description
ListConversionSourcesResponse

undeleteConversionSource(UndeleteConversionSourceRequest request)

public ConversionSource undeleteConversionSource(UndeleteConversionSourceRequest request)

Re-enables an archived conversion source. Only Available for Merchant Center Destination conversion sources.

Parameter
Name Description
request UndeleteConversionSourceRequest
Returns
Type Description
ConversionSource

updateConversionSource(UpdateConversionSourceRequest request)

public ConversionSource updateConversionSource(UpdateConversionSourceRequest request)

Updates information of an existing conversion source. Available only for Merchant Center Destination conversion sources.

Parameter
Name Description
request UpdateConversionSourceRequest
Returns
Type Description
ConversionSource